Manager profile
Job Curtis is a Portfolio Manager at Janus Henderson Investors, a position he has held since 2006. He has managed the City of London Investment Trust since 1991 and is also co-manager of the Global Equity Income strategy. Job joined Henderson in 1992 following Henderson’s acquisition of Touche Remnant, where he had served as a unit trust and investment trust manager since 1987. Prior to this, he was an assistant fund manager at Cornhill Insurance from 1985 to 1987 and a graduate trainee at Grieveson Grant stockbrokers from 1983 to 1985. Job holds an MA in philosophy, politics and economics from Oxford University. He is an associate member of the Society of Investment Professionals (ASIP) and has 39 years of financial industry experience.
